Disabled travellers at a small farm shop
The farm is a working farm, untidy in many areas, and not at all inspiring. Very limited produce available, so we were quite disappointed with our visit.
OUR REVIEW
We arrived at a typical working farm, and a very small farm shop, which looked interesting enough, even though it was pouring down with rain, (photo 1) with a couple of outbuildings adapted to sell produce (2) but the car park was full of pot holes, not the safest for disabled person (3).
The fruit and veg displayed outside with not much selection (4) led us into the shop with the entrance having a push handle doorway, but quite level enough, just that small metal ramp (5) but the shop itself was very small, clean enough, with just a few counters, but very limited in goods (6) although the cheese counter did have a very good selection. (7).
Outside, a little wooden cabin selling various things, clothing etc, did catch our eye (8) and round the back a small garden area led past a very small, full cafe, but not very appealing 9) but unable to get in to take photos as no room for us or wheelchair, but during summer there would be outside seating available, but would a disabled person bother ?
OUR FINAL THOUGHTS
Don’t bother, disappointing, although everything was in good condition, but it was to limited to make the journey for.
